Starbucks has introduced Cherry Blossom Frappucinos in the U.S.
The beverage company is ushering in the new spring season with this limited-edition drink.
The pastel pink drink will be sold throughout the U.S. for a week.
Despite its name, no cherry blossoms are used in the product, which is a mix of strawberries and cream blended with white chocolate sauce and green tea drizzle, according to Starbucks.
The similar spring drinks -- cherry blossom lattee and cherry blossom white chocolate -- were introduced in Korea in the spring of 2014.
